Heroic 4-month-old goose alerts Texas family to overnight barn fire
An intrepid young goose woke up his owners overnight when he noticed their barn was on fire — saving the structure and the animals inside.
The 4-month-old bird aptly named Goosey had only been with the Gerber family since Mother’s Day and usually keeps to himself — but last Tuesday he sprung into action, KHOU 11 reported.
Owner Bert Gerber had fallen asleep on the couch in the middle of the night when Goosey let out several startling honks that the family had never heard before.
To his owner’s surprise, Goosey was sounding the alarm as a barn full of animals on the family’s Fort Bend County property was engulfed in flames.
Shocking surveillance footage shows the honking hero standing in front of the backyard barn ablaze.
“I just casually came outside and I saw a fire billowing out of there,” Bert recalled. “I grabbed a water hose and ran over there.”
Bert extinguished the blaze and all the animals inside of the barn were accounted for and safe.
“If I hadn’t been woken up, I think in a couple more minutes, it would have been … out of control,” Bert said.
Bert’s wife Chelsea never wanted a webbed-foot friend but the couple’s daughter Elaine fell in love with Goosey when they went to a “hug a goose” event four months ago.
“When we got him, he was so small and he was just so fluffy,” young Elaine said. “When I got to pet his head, he would just rest his head on my arm and it just made me tear up.”
The family said they are even considering a fellow webbed-foot companion — a Lucy for Goosey, the outlet reported.
“And then we’re going to get babies. I can start my own business,” Elaine said.
